What Is a Scaffold Tower?

A scaffold tower, also called a mobile access tower, is a free-standing, modular structure designed to provide a stable and safe elevated platform for work at height. Unlike traditional scaffolding fixed to a building, scaffold towers are often mobile, allowing for easy repositioning and use in various locations.

Scaffold towers are widely used for painting, plastering, window cleaning, electrical work, and any task that requires secure access to elevated areas. Their modular nature means they can be assembled to various heights and configurations, making them versatile tools for both indoor and outdoor projects.

Types of Scaffold Towers

- Aluminum Scaffold Towers: Lightweight, corrosion-resistant, easy to assemble and move. Ideal for quick jobs and frequent repositioning.

- Steel Scaffold Towers: Heavier, highly durable, suitable for heavy-duty applications and longer-term projects.

- Wooden Scaffold Towers: Less common, typically custom-built for specific needs or restoration projects.

- Single Width vs. Double Width: Single width towers are narrower and fit into tight spaces, while double width towers offer more workspace for tools and materials.

- Mobile Scaffold Towers: Equipped with casters for easy movement, allowing repositioning without disassembly.

- Folding Scaffold Towers: Designed for rapid deployment and compact storage, popular for maintenance and decorating.

Safety Precautions and Regulations

Key Safety Measures

- Risk Assessment: Conduct a thorough site inspection and risk assessment before assembly.

- Competent Personnel: Only trained, competent individuals should assemble or dismantle scaffold towers.

- Manufacturer's Instructions: Always follow the specific instructions provided by the manufacturer.

- Inspection: Check all components for damage or wear before use.

- Stable Base: Ensure the ground is firm, level, and free from obstructions.

- Weather Conditions: Do not erect or use scaffold towers in high winds, heavy rain, or icy conditions.

- Load Limits: Never exceed the maximum load rating of the tower.

- Fall Protection: Guardrails and toe boards must be installed at all working platforms.

- Personal Protective Equipment (PPE): Use helmets, non-slip footwear, gloves, and harnesses as required.

- Regulatory Compliance: Follow all relevant local regulations, such as OSHA (US), EN 1004 (Europe), or AS/NZS 1576 (Australia/New Zealand).

Step-by-Step Guide to Building a Scaffold Tower

1. Site Preparation

- Clear the area of debris, tools, and obstacles.

- Check for overhead hazards, such as power lines.

- Ensure the ground is stable and level. Use base plates or adjustable legs as needed.

- Mark out the tower footprint and ensure adequate clearance around the work area.

2. Gather and Inspect Components

- Lay out all scaffold parts and check for damage, rust, or deformation.

- Organize components for easy access during assembly.

- Ensure all locking pins, clamps, and safety devices are present and functional.

3. Assemble the Base

- For mobile towers, insert casters into the adjustable legs and lock the wheels.

- For fixed towers, use base plates and ensure they are on solid ground.

- Position the base frames parallel to each other at the correct distance.

4. Attach the First Set of Frames and Cross Braces

- Stand up the first two vertical frames.

- Attach horizontal and diagonal cross braces to connect the frames, forming a rigid rectangle.

- Double-check that all locking pins or clamps are fully engaged.

- Ensure the base is square by measuring diagonals.

5. Level the Base

- Use a spirit level to ensure the structure is perfectly level. Adjust the legs or casters as necessary.

- Install the gooser bar diagonally across the base for extra rigidity.

6. Install the First Platform

- Place the first platform or plank on the lowest rung.

- If using a trapdoor platform, ensure the trapdoor is positioned next to the ladder for safe access.

- Secure the platform with locking hooks or pins.

7. Add Additional Frames and Braces

- Stack the next set of vertical frames on top of the first set, using coupling pins for alignment.

- Attach additional cross braces as before, ensuring each level is secure before proceeding.

- Repeat for each level until you reach the desired height.

- For towers over 4 meters, install intermediate platforms every 2 meters for safe access and rest points.

8. Install Intermediate and Top Platforms

- Add platforms at required working heights.

- For tall towers, install intermediate platforms every 2 meters for safe access and rest points.

- Ensure all platforms are secured and level.

9. Fit Guardrail Posts and Guardrails

- Place guardrail posts over the coupling pins on the top level.

- Attach guardrails to the posts, securing them with flip locks or pins.

- Install mid-rails and toe boards for full fall protection.

10. Attach Stabilizers or Outriggers

- Fit stabilizers or outriggers at the base to prevent tipping, especially for towers over 3 times their base width or on uneven ground.

- Ensure rubber feet are in full contact with the ground.

- Adjust stabilizers as needed to maintain level and stability.

11. Final Inspection

- Check all connections, braces, and platforms for security.

- Inspect the tower for plumb and level.

- Ensure all safety features (guardrails, toe boards, stabilizers) are in place.

- Tag the scaffold as safe for use.

- Document the inspection as required by regulations.

Common Mistakes and Troubleshooting

Common Errors

- Skipping Risk Assessment: Increases the chance of accidents.

- Improper Base Setup: Leads to instability and potential collapse.

- Missing Guardrails/Toe Boards: Major fall hazard and a common cause of workplace injuries.

- Overloading: Exceeding weight limits can cause structural failure.

- Incorrect Bracing: Reduces tower rigidity and safety.

- Improper Use of Casters: Not locking wheels can result in tower movement during use.

- Using Damaged Components: Always replace bent, cracked, or corroded parts.

Troubleshooting Tips

- Tower Leans or Sways: Re-level the base, check all braces, and add stabilizers.

- Difficulty Assembling Components: Check for damage or incorrect parts; only use compatible components.

- Weather Hazards: Dismantle or lower the tower in high winds or storms.

- Platform Access Issues: Always use the internal ladder and trapdoor platforms for safe ascent and descent.

- Unstable Ground: Use larger base plates or spreaders, or move the tower to a firmer location.

Maintenance and Inspection

- Daily Inspections: Check the tower before each use for loose parts, damage, or missing components.

- Weekly Inspections: Required by law in many regions for towers on construction sites.

- After Adverse Events: Inspect after strong winds, impacts, or modifications.

- Documentation: Keep inspection records as required by local regulations.

- Cleaning: Remove mud, paint, or debris from components to prevent slipping and ensure proper assembly.

- Storage: Store components in a dry, secure location to prevent rust and damage.

Advanced Tips for Scaffold Tower Assembly

- Tagging System: Use a tagging system (green for safe, red for unsafe) to indicate inspection status.

- Teamwork: Always assemble scaffold towers with at least two people for safety and efficiency.

- Use of Ladders: Only use built-in ladders or access through trapdoors; never climb the outside of the tower.

- Wind Bracing: For tall towers or exposed sites, consider additional wind bracing or tie-ins to the building.

- Lighting: Ensure adequate lighting if assembling or using the tower in low-light conditions.

FAQ

1. How do I choose the right scaffold tower for my project?

Select a tower based on the required working height, load capacity, workspace size, and whether you need mobility. Aluminum towers are ideal for light, mobile work, while steel towers suit heavy-duty tasks.

2. What are the most important safety checks before using a scaffold tower?

Ensure all braces and platforms are securely in place, the tower is level, guardrails and toe boards are installed, and stabilizers are fitted if required. Inspect for damage or missing parts before every use.

3. Can scaffold towers be used outdoors?

Yes, but extra precautions are needed. Use stabilizers or tie the tower to a structure, avoid use in strong winds or storms, and never exceed the manufacturer's height recommendations for outdoor use.

4. How often should scaffold towers be inspected?

Inspect before each use, after any incident (like wind or impact), and at least every 7 days on construction sites. Keep records of all inspections as required by law.

5. What should I do if the scaffold tower becomes unstable?

Stop work immediately. Check the base for level and firmness, ensure all braces are tight, add or adjust stabilizers, and do not use the tower until it is stable and safe.
